gnome2.26 snv_117 installed on U20.
BFU to 2009-06-25, nwam ui packages 2009-06-16

with hme2 disabled
and hme0 set to activation-mode=manual

1. launch nwam-manager-properties dialog, select network profile
hme0 is correctly listed in "always enable these connections::0"
hme2 is correctly listed in "Always disable these connections::2147483647"

2. hme1, hme3, nge0 are correctly listed in
"The enable one or more of there connections::1"

3. select "Then enable one or more of these connections"
In Selected group drop down list, 
select "Only one connection may be active"

expected result:-
priority group setting view "Then enable one or more of these connections"
should change to "Then enable any one of these connections"

actual result:-
priority group setting view "Then enable one or more of these connections"
does not change.
